| 12345678910111213141516171819202122232425262728293031323334353637383940414243 |
- version: "3.7"
- services:
- frontend:
- build:
- context: frontend
- target: development
- networks:
- - client-side
- ports:
- - 3000:3000
- volumes:
- - ./frontend/src:/code/src:ro
- backend:
- build:
- context: backend
- target: development
- environment:
- - DATABASE_URL=postgres://postgres:mysecretpassword@db/postgres
- networks:
- - client-side
- - server-side
- volumes:
- - ./backend/src:/code/src
- - backend-cache:/code/target
- depends_on:
- - db
- db:
- image: postgres:12-alpine
- restart: always
- environment:
- - POSTGRES_PASSWORD=mysecretpassword
- networks:
- - server-side
- ports:
- - 5432:5432
- volumes:
- - db-data:/var/lib/postgresql/data
- networks:
- client-side: {}
- server-side: {}
- volumes:
- backend-cache: {}
- db-data: {}
|